Chapter 39: The White Dew Has Yet to Fade 0
 
Xue Waiwai took a day off specifically to bring Junxi that outfit. As she entered, she realized that Yatian Villa was the very place where Zhou Ziyan was hosting a birthday party, and confusion washed over her face. 0
 
"What's the relationship between the person who picked you up yesterday and Zhou Ziyan?" 0
 
"He's Zhou Ziyan's uncle." 0
 
"Oh my gosh, your love triangle is quite complicated." 0
 
"Who has a love triangle? I already said that Zhou Ziyan and I don't have chemistry." 0
 
Xue Waiwai squinted her eyes. "What about that handsome uncle of his?" 0
 
Junxi lowered her gaze, her head drooping further as she felt Xue Waiwai's increasingly eager stare. Finally, she managed a flustered smile and said, "It's just unrequited feelings on my part." 0
 
Indeed, Wen Junxi had liked Zhou Xuanyu for a long time, even before she fully understood what it meant to like someone. 0
 
"What about him? What does he think?" 0
 
He... 0
 
Junxi met Zhou Xuanyu when she was five years old. As the relationship between the Wen and Zhou families grew closer, she and Zhou Xuanyu became increasingly intimate, though it was mostly Junxi who took the initiative to get closer to him. 0
 
When she was seven, Zhou Xuanyu entered National Defense Science and Technology University as a top student from Qingcheng. 0
 
The National Defense Science and Technology University is the highest military academy with strict admission criteria, and once enrolled, students are considered active military personnel. They enjoy military benefits but must also adhere to military discipline. 0
 
This meant that Zhou Xuanyu would be away for a long time. 0
 
On the day of his farewell party organized by the Zhou family, Junxi accompanied her parents. It was the first time she saw him in a suit. The suit wasn't a conventional style; it was designed by his new girlfriend who studied fashion design. The entire outfit exuded a strong British flair, and on his tall frame, it looked exceptionally good. 0
 
 
She couldn't imagine how dashing he would look in military uniform. 0
 
At the banquet that day, Junxi and Zhou Ziyan were seated at a table with family and friends, while the rest were Zhou Xuanyu's acquaintances. He was in high spirits, showing no signs of sorrow about leaving home. 0
 
Zhou Ziyan remarked that it was because his uncle's dream was to attend a military academy. 0
 
Junxi didn't care about dreams; she was solely focused on how long it would be until Zhou Xuanyu returned. Would he still tell her stories and play crossword puzzles with her when he came back? At that time, her affection for him was simply pure. 0
 
Throughout the evening, her gaze remained fixed on Zhou Xuanyu, so she knew exactly how many blessings he received and how much celebratory drink he consumed. 0
 
Eventually, he could no longer hold it together and got drunk, and Junxi was the first to notice. 0
 
She grabbed a napkin from the table, pressed it against her skirt, and jumped off her chair with a soft thud. Ignoring Zhou Ziyan's rare friendly attempt to talk to her, she hurried after Zhou Xuanyu to the restroom. 0
 
By then, it was late, and there weren't many people in the restroom. So a girl in a princess dress rushing into the men's room didn't attract any attention. 0
 
As expected, Zhou Xuanyu was bent over the sink, throwing up. No one could manage such a display of elegance while being sick like he did. 0
 
Junxi pulled out a tissue and held it out to him. He suddenly snapped back to reality, looking down to see her, momentarily taken aback. 0
 
"What are you doing here?" 0
 
Zhou Xuanyu was someone who had a clear sense of right and wrong. He would sternly lecture Zhou Ziyan about not hitting girls, so naturally, he had something to say about Junxi brazenly entering the men's restroom. 0
 
"Here, I brought you some tissue," Junxi said innocently as she handed him a piece. 0
 
Zhou Xuanyu looked at her for a long moment before suddenly breaking into a smile. His eyes sparkled even more brightly through his drunken haze. 0
 
"Thank you." Surprisingly, he didn't say much more than that. 0
 
Just as Junxi let out a sigh of relief, someone outside suddenly burst in laughing. It was one of his friends who called out from afar: "Hey! Everyone's looking for you; turns out you've been hiding in here!" 0
 
Zhou Xuanyu took the tissue from Junxi's hand and pressed it to his lips, pretending he was about to throw up again. "No way! You guys are trying to drown me!" 0
 
 
The men ignored him, their attention fully focused on Junxi. One of them squatted down and pinched Junxi's cheek, saying, "Hey, who is this little beauty?" 0
 
Zhou Xuanyu leaned in, bending down under the amused gazes of the others. He slipped his hand under Junxi's armpit and lifted her up effortlessly. "Let's save it, everyone. This little flower is already taken." 0
 
The crowd grew more curious. "Who is it? Could it be you?" 0
 
"Why would I want to eat such tender grass?" 0
 
"Then who is it?" 0
 
"My nephew," he replied with a bright smile, shaking Junxi playfully and teasingly asking her, "Isn't that right?" 0
 
Junxi kicked her legs and wriggled out of his grasp, responding seriously, "I don't want to marry Zhou Ziyan!" 0
 
After she said that, she ran off, leaving behind a chorus of laughter that rang out clearly. 0
 
She heard Zhou Xuanyu say, "Look, she even knows how to be shy." 0
 
Shy my foot! 0
